Exploring Sighnaghi’s Historic Buildings and Streets

Walking through Sighnaghi’s charming streets, you’ll get a real feel for the town’s character. The town’s architecture, with its well-preserved 18th-century walls and colorful houses, is a feast for the eyes. As your guide reveals interesting facts—like stories behind certain buildings or the history of the city walls—you gain a richer appreciation of this “city of love.”

Bodbe Monastery Visit

A highlight is the visit to Bodbe Monastery, a significant spiritual site in Georgia. This monastery is a spiritual must-do, offering a peaceful atmosphere and panoramic views. It’s a chance to step into Georgia’s religious heritage and enjoy serene surroundings.

FAQ

How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, including visits to key sites like the Bodbe Monastery and local markets.

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at the World War Two Memorial and ends back at the same meeting point, ensuring easy navigation for participants.

What’s included in the price?
The tour includes a professional guide, museum entrance fee, and tasting of two different Georgian wines.

Is the tour suitable for all ages?
While the tour is generally family-friendly, comfortable shoes and some walking are required. It’s best for anyone able to walk on cobblestone streets and uneven surfaces.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ility if your schedule shifts.

What languages are available?
The tour is conducted in English, Russian, and Georgian, accommodating diverse travelers.
